In performing the sit-to-stand transition, young children (6- to 7-year-olds) were expected to display a movement form similar to that of adults. However, movement consistency was predicted to be poorer in children than in adults because they lack refinement of motor control processes. Kinematic analysis of 10 repetitions of the sit-to-stand movement was carried out for 6 typically developing children and 6 adults. Supporting the authors' prediction of comparable form, no differences were evident between age groups for sequence of joint onsets, proportional duration of segmental motion, or in angle-angle plots of displacement at 2 segments. In contrast, within-participant variability was found to be higher for children: Coefficients of variation for most kinematic measures were twice those seen for adults. The authors interpret the children's lack of movement consistency as a reflection of inadequate stabilization of an internal model of intersegmental dynamics. Whereas adults have attained a skill level associated with refinement of that model, children have not. Children have an additional control problem because changes in body morphology throughout childhood require ongoing updating of the internal model that controls intrinsic dynamics.  相似文献

Children of ages 4, 6, and 8 years and college students attempted to imitate sentences containing combinations of nested and self-embedded relative clauses. Asymmetries in performance predicted from extensions of previous research were obtained at all ages. Accuracy and latency characteristics of the first saccade to a target together with the frequency and latency of corrective saccades were studied in children (mean age = 8.5) and adults. The independent variables manipulated were fixation-light offset to target-light onset warning interval (0 and 300 msec) and the presence and location of nontarget stimuli. Although saccade accuracy was significantly affected by nontarget lights, children could respond as accurately as adults and, in replication of previous findings, as quickly when a 300 msec warning interval was given. No speed-accuracy trade off was found for either group as a function of the warning signal condition. Children were as likely to make corrective saccades as adults, but did so with a significantly longer latency. Corrective saccade latencies were greater when a change in direction was required but this effect did not interact with age.  相似文献

Associations between the Big Five personality traits of siblings and the quality of sibling relationships were examined in a sample of 115 college students and one of their older siblings. Big Five traits, as assessed by Goldberg's 100 adjective markers, predicted a large amount of the variability in sibling Warmth and Conflict. Agreeableness was the most consistent predictor of positive sibling outcomes.  相似文献

The nature of a personal relationship depends in part on the characteristics of the participating individuals. Yet the relations between individual characteristics and relationships are complex because (i) there are difficulties in specifying the dimensions along which individuals differ; (ii) the characteristics that an individual displays vary with the situation; (iii) relationships have properties that result from interaction between the participants; and (iv) the mechanisms whereby individual Characteristics affect relationships are diverse. In this paper the first three of these issues are discussed briefly and a number of examples of the fourth are provided.  相似文献

Reaction time to make same-object judgements was measured for pairs of identical pictures, picture synonyms, identical words, word synonyms, and picture-word combinations in adults and children. At all ages, synonym comparisons took longer than identical comparisons. Adults, but not children responded no faster to picture-word pairs than to picture synonym pairs. This is taken as evidence for the use of abstract pictorial information by adults but not by children. Children seem to compare two different exemplars of the same object verbally in the absence of well-integrated abstract pictorial representations.  相似文献

The development of visuomotor control in sequential pointing was investigated in 6- to 10-year-old children and in adults. In 3 experiments we manipulated task difficulty by changing the number, the size, and the spacing of the targets in the sequences. In Experiment 4, only 1 movement was required; we varied independently the distance between targets and the distance of the starting point from the participant's body. Children's temporal and spatial parameters of the motor sequences showed large age-dependent trends, but did not reach the adult values. Comparison of performance across levels of difficulty and ages suggests that motor development is not a uniform fine-tuning of stable strategies. Instead, we argue that each stage of development is best characterized by the set of strategic components potentially available at that stage, and by the (age-dependent) rules for the selection of components in a given context.  相似文献

The DRM paradigm was used to examine the role of global gist extraction in producing false memories in children and adults. First-graders, third-graders, and adults watched a videotape of a woman reading seven DRM lists, and then took a recognition memory test. Blocked (vs random) presentation and instructions to attend to the theme of lists were manipulated to enhance gist processing. In the first experiment, blocked presentation increased false recognition relative to random presentation in adults but not in first-graders or third-graders. In the second experiment, instructions to attend to list themes increased false recognition in third-graders and not in adults or first-graders. The results suggest a developmental pattern in which children become more adept at global gist extraction as they get older. These results are consistent with fuzzy trace theory's prediction of better gist processing as children grow older.  相似文献

Skin temperature biofeedback performance was studied in 38 children, ages 6 to 10, and 38 of their parents, across two sessions of audio biofeedback segments in which the participants alternately attempted hand-warming and hand-cooling. Skin temperature from each hand was monitored throughout, but only one hand at a time was in the feedback loop. The major finding was that children were superior to adults in controlling skin temperature in the presence of biofeedback (p < .001). Adults showed no skin temperature control. For children, temperature changes were greater for the hand in the feedback loop as compared to the contralateral hand (p < .001). Children were equally successful in increasing and decreasing skin temperature. The results are consistent with earlier studies and suggest that children have considerable potential for neuropsychological self-regulation.  相似文献

Five experiments investigated whether adults and preschool children can perform simple arithmetic calculations on non-symbolic numerosities. Previous research has demonstrated that human adults, human infants, and non-human animals can process numerical quantities through approximate representations of their magnitudes. Here we consider whether these non-symbolic numerical representations might serve as a building block of uniquely human, learned mathematics. Both adults and children with no training in arithmetic successfully performed approximate arithmetic on large sets of elements. Success at these tasks did not depend on non-numerical continuous quantities, modality-specific quantity information, the adoption of alternative non-arithmetic strategies, or learned symbolic arithmetic knowledge. Abstract numerical quantity representations therefore are computationally functional and may provide a foundation for formal mathematics.  相似文献

Two experiments examined child and adult processing of hierarchical stimuli composed of geometric forms. Adults (ages 18-23 years) and children (ages 7-10 years) performed a forced-choice task gauging similarity between visual stimuli consisting of large geometric objects (global level) composed of small geometric objects (local level). The stimuli spatial arrangement was manipulated to assess child and adult reaction times and predisposition toward local or global form categorization under two distinct trial conditions, with varied density of the local forms comprising the global forms. In Experiment 1, children and adults were presented with common, simple geometric shape hierarchical forms composed of ovals and rectangles. In Experiment 2, adults were presented with hierarchical forms composed of the simple geometric shapes, ovals and rectangles, and additional novel complex geometric shapes, “posts” and “arches.” Results show a clear increase of global processing bias across the age ranges of the individuals in the study, with children at 10 years performing similarly to adults on the simple stimuli. In addition, adults presented with the novel complex geometric shapes showed a significant reduction in global processing bias, indicating that form novelty and complexity lead to additional attention to local features in categorization tasks.  相似文献

The authors measured memory for individual features (objects only or locations only) and the combination of those features (objects and locations) in 9-, 12-, and 21-year-old students with a yes or no recognition task. Analysis of recognition memory performance (d' scores) revealed that although age differences existed in memory for individual features, age differences were greater in the tasks that required memory for combined features (objects and locations). Hierarchical multiple regression analyses indicated that age remained a significant predictor of memory performance in the combination condition even after the authors statistically removed memory performance in object and location conditions and the interaction effects of object and location. These results provide evidence for developmental differences in the binding of features in memory.  相似文献

The ability of first- and third-grade children and college adults to make excuse inferences about a speaker's use of an utterance and to modify those inferences appropriately upon receiving later information was examined in four experiments. Short stories containing an utterance by a speaker were read aloud. Utterances in the story were preceded by contextual information that suggested either that the speaker was truthful or making an excuse. Utterances were followed by information that confirmed or disconfirmed the excuse interpretation. The results of Experiment 1 indicated that even first and third graders can make excuse inferences, but these children rarely modify these interpretations upon receiving disconfirming information. In Experiments 2–4 possible reasons for the children's interpretive inflexibility were examined by varying the difficulty of relating the excuse interpretation and succeeding information. Results suggested processing difficulty, as well as an interpretive “set,” contributed to the children's inflexibility.  相似文献

The retrieval of words from lexical memory was investigated in kindergartners (Age 6), first-graders (Age 7), third-graders (Age 9), and adults. A lexical decision task with auditorily presented words and nonwords was used, with decision latency as the dependent variable. Multiple regression analyses were used to examine the effects of word frequency, age of word acquisition, and number of word meanings. Results showed that word frequency contributed to decision latency for all age groups, age of word acquisition contributed to all groups but the third-grade subjects, and number of word meanings did not contribute for any age group. Results are discussed in relation to a model of the lexicon in children and adults. It is suggested that factors from the external linguistic community are internalized in the lexicon at an early age.  相似文献

Recent work with adults suggests that imagination can impair later recall of previously encoded events but can improve recall of subsequently encoded events. The present study examined the memorial consequences of imagination in children. Kindergartners, first and fourth graders, and young adults studied two successively presented lists of items. Between the two lists, participants were given an imagination task supposed to create a change in mental context. As expected, in adults, the imagination task impaired recall of the previously encoded material (List 1) and improved recall of the subsequently encoded material (List 2). In children, significant List 1 impairment was present from first grade on, but even fourth graders failed to show improvement for List 2. The results challenge a purely context-based explanation of the memorial costs and benefits of imagination. Instead, they suggest that the two effects are mediated by different mechanisms with different developmental trajectories.  相似文献

This work presents a new conceptualization of the contrast between holistic and differentiated perception of multidimensional stimuli. Specifically, two hypotheses about the experiential status of dimensions within holistic perception are proposed and tested as explanations of young children's general perceptual mode and adults' integral mode. The major result is that three levels of dimensional status are realized: (1) the hypothesis of nonprimary axes characterizes adult “integral” perception of saturation and brightness relations, (2) the hypothesis of primary but not mandatory axes characterizes kindergarteners' “integral” perception of size and shade relations, and (3) the notion of mandatory axes characterizes adults' separable perception of size and shade relations. These results indicate a new interpretation of the integrality-separability distinction and the derivative developmental hypothesis. It is specifically hypothesized that the developmental history of most dimensional combinations includes these three levels.  相似文献

Relatively little research has been done on the role of pictorial detail in memory, and the data that do exist are ambiguous. The issue is important because it touches on our understanding of basic issues such as encoding elaboration and trace distinctiveness. The present study attempts to extend our data base by testing recall of words, outlines, and detailed drawings in third graders, sixth graders, and adults. For a categorized set of items, specific comparisons showed that recall of both detailed drawings and outlines was superior to that of words but that these did not differ from one another. For an uncategorized set of items, specific comparisons showed that outlines were recalled significantly better than pictures and that both of these were recalled better than words. The finding of an advantage in recall for outlines over detailed drawings was quite surprising. A variety of explanations may be offered, but true understanding of this effect will depend on future research.  相似文献

Dyslexic persons have developmental abnormalities in reading, writing, speech, or more than one area. To study differences in personality characteristics 25 each dyslexic and nondyslexic men and women, ranging in age from 21 to 73 years, completed the 300-word Adjective Check List. Analysis indicated significant differences between the two groups on 15 of 37 adjectives. Dyslexic men scored significantly lower than nondyslexic men on the Favorable Adjectives checked, Achievement, Dominance, Intraception, Heterosexuality, Self-confidence, Personal Adjustment, Ideal Self, and Military Leadership scales, and they scored significantly higher than nondyslexic men on the Adapted Child scale. Nondyslexic women scored significantly higher than dyslexic women on the Counseling Readiness and the High Origence/High Intellectence scales and significantly lower on the Nurturance, Nurturing Parent, and Feminine Attributes scales.  相似文献

Love and work constitute two life-defining identity domains for emerging adults. The present study utilized a five-dimensional identity model and examined identity configurations across these two domains, capturing the degree to which identity statuses correspond across domains. A sample of German 18–30-year-olds who were either working or studying and engaged in a romantic relationship was assessed at baseline and three years later. Six identity clusters emerged in each domain. Combining identity clusters across love and work domains, 7 identity configurations were distinguished. Whereas some configurations were characterized by strong commitments in one or both domains, other configurations consisted of individuals scoring low on commitment and high on exploration and rumination. These configurations were differentially related to psychological symptoms, work stress and satisfaction, and family–work conflict, both concurrently and longitudinally. Individuals characterized by high commitments in love and work provided the most favorable responses on all outcomes.  相似文献
